.custom-buttons-filter{padding:30px 0}.upper-section-container{display:flex;flex-direction:column;align-items:center;row-gap:36px;padding:30px 32px}.upper-section-text{font:400 14px Soleil;color:#000;text-align:center;line-height:normal}.upper-remarkable-text h1,.upper-remarkable-text h2,.upper-remarkable-text h3,.upper-remarkable-text h4,.upper-remarkable-text h5,.upper-remarkable-text h6{font:400 25px Soleil;color:#000;text-align:center}.upper-remarkable-text p{font:400 14px Soleil;color:#000;text-align:center}.special-btn-container{display:grid;grid-template-columns:repeat(2,1fr)}.filter-button{text-decoration:none;display:flex;flex-direction:column;align-items:center}.filter-button:hover .filter-image{transform:scale(1.1)}.filter-image{transform:scale(1);transition:transform .15s ease-in}.filter-text{text-align:center;font:400 25px Soleil;color:#000;text-decoration:underline;text-transform:uppercase}.lower-section{display:flex;flex-direction:column;row-gap:30px;background-color:var(--lower-section-bg);padding:67px 55px}.section-left-title{display:flex;flex-direction:column;align-items:center;row-gap:20px}.section-left-title h1,.section-left-title h2,.section-left-title h3,.section-left-title h4,.section-left-title h5,.section-left-title h6{color:#fff;text-align:center;font:400 25px Soleil}.section-left-title p{color:#fff;text-align:center;font:300 14px Soleil}.section-right-content{display:grid;grid-template-columns:repeat(1,1fr);row-gap:85px}.lower-image{height:auto;margin:22px 0}.lower-text-container{display:flex;flex-direction:column;row-gap:38px}.optional-image{width:136px}.lower-text{color:#fff;display:flex;flex-direction:column;row-gap:38px}.lower-text h1,.lower-text h2,.lower-text h3,.lower-text h4,.lower-text h5,.lower-text h6{font:400 25px Soleil;color:#fff}.lower-text p{font:300 14px Soleil;line-height:19px;font-weight:400}.lower-text a{font:400 14px Soleil;color:#fff;text-transform:uppercase}@media screen and (min-width: 430px){.lower-text h1,.lower-text h2,.lower-text h3,.lower-text h4,.lower-text h5,.lower-text h6{font:400 25px Soleil}}@media screen and (min-width: 600px){.upper-section-text{font:400 16px Soleil}.upper-remarkable-text h1,.upper-remarkable-text h2,.upper-remarkable-text h3,.upper-remarkable-text h4,.upper-remarkable-text h5,.upper-remarkable-text h6{font:400 28px Soleil}.upper-remarkable-text p{font:400 16px Soleil}.section-left-title h1,.section-left-title h2,.section-left-title h3,.section-left-title h4,.section-left-title h5,.section-left-title h6{font:400 30px Soleil;margin:0}.section-left-title p{font:300 18px Soleil}.lower-text h1,.lower-text h2,.lower-text h3,.lower-text h4,.lower-text h5,.lower-text h6{font:400 30px Soleil}.lower-text p{font:300 18px Soleil;line-height:20px}}@media screen and (min-width: 1024px){.custom-buttons-filter{display:flex;flex-direction:column;align-items:center}.upper-section-container{padding:30px 100px}.upper-section-text{font:400 18px Soleil}.upper-remarkable-text h1,.upper-remarkable-text h2,.upper-remarkable-text h3,.upper-remarkable-text h4,.upper-remarkable-text h5,.upper-remarkable-text h6{font:400 30px Soleil}.upper-remarkable-text p{font:400 18px Soleil}.filter-button{display:flex;flex-direction:column;align-items:center}.filter-image{width:50%}.lower-section{padding:67px 20px}.section-left-title{row-gap:28px}.section-left-title p{width:673px}.section-right-content{grid-template-columns:repeat(2,1fr);column-gap:29px}.image-text-container{display:flex;align-items:center;column-gap:28px}.lower-image{width:50%}.lower-text h1,.lower-text h2,.lower-text h3,.lower-text h4,.lower-text h5,.lower-text h6{font:400 20px Soleil}.lower-text p{font:300 16px Soleil;line-height:22px}}@media screen and (min-width: 1300px){.lower-section{padding:67px 110px;row-gap:84px}.section-right-content{column-gap:49px}.section-left-title h1,.section-left-title h2,.section-left-title h3,.section-left-title h4,.section-left-title h5,.section-left-title h6{font:400 40px Soleil}.lower-text h1,.lower-text h2,.lower-text h3,.lower-text h4,.lower-text h5,.lower-text h6{margin:0}.lower-text a{font:400 16px/24px Soleil}}@media screen and (min-width: 1600px){.upper-section-container{width:1000px}.section-left-title h1,.section-left-title h2,.section-left-title h3,.section-left-title h4,.section-left-title h5,.section-left-title h6{font:400 50px Soleil}.lower-text p{font:300 18px/24px Soleil}.lower-text a{font:400 18px/24px Soleil}.lower-text h1,.lower-text h2,.lower-text h3,.lower-text h4,.lower-text h5,.lower-text h6{font:400 28px Soleil}}
/*# sourceMappingURL=/cdn/shop/t/2/assets/custom-buttons-filter.css.map */
